PONDER

I was really moved by the poem Nicci wrote and submitted, even more so when I learned that she wrote it at a particularly low point in her life–when she was just 16 years old. She recently, and quite randomly, came back across her 16-year-old wisdom when she once again found herself dealing with some big (big) stuff.

“I should be nervous, scared, or even at my wit’s end,” she wrote when we traded messages, which made sense to me when she hinted at what’s going on for her. “But I’m not,” she continued. “I’m at peace, calm, and dare I say even a bit excited about what is in store for me next. There’s no big plan, just a loose storyline and a list of goals as I walk towards the cliff’s edge on this mountain.”

It seems like she’s really connected to the Faith, Hope & Heart that even her younger self identified with: “Stumbling upon this part of my history is synchro-destiny…the universe’s little reminder that I’ll pull through bigger and better than I can imagine—just like I did then, and usually do, because it all has to fall apart before it can all fall together.”

Whatever’s dragging you down lately, whether it’s a bunch of smaller stuff or some great big ole hard stuff, let this week’s quote remind you of the three-legged stool that can support you through your struggles:
Faith: trusting there is more to your story than today’s pain
Hope: staying open to the likelihood that better days will eventually return
Heart: continuing to show up with compassion and kindness for yourself and others

These three won’t magically erase the hard stuff, of course. But they just might provide a little more steadiness, courage, and grace.
